diff options
Diffstat (limited to 'editors/code/src/notifications')
-rw-r--r-- | editors/code/src/notifications/index.ts | 4 | ||||
-rw-r--r-- | editors/code/src/notifications/publish_decorations.ts | 11 |
2 files changed, 6 insertions, 9 deletions
diff --git a/editors/code/src/notifications/index.ts b/editors/code/src/notifications/index.ts index c56576865..74c4c3563 100644 --- a/editors/code/src/notifications/index.ts +++ b/editors/code/src/notifications/index.ts | |||
@@ -1,5 +1,3 @@ | |||
1 | import * as publishDecorations from './publish_decorations'; | 1 | import * as publishDecorations from './publish_decorations'; |
2 | 2 | ||
3 | export { | 3 | export { publishDecorations }; |
4 | publishDecorations, | ||
5 | }; | ||
diff --git a/editors/code/src/notifications/publish_decorations.ts b/editors/code/src/notifications/publish_decorations.ts index d8790386b..3180019b7 100644 --- a/editors/code/src/notifications/publish_decorations.ts +++ b/editors/code/src/notifications/publish_decorations.ts | |||
@@ -10,11 +10,10 @@ export interface PublishDecorationsParams { | |||
10 | 10 | ||
11 | export function handle(params: PublishDecorationsParams) { | 11 | export function handle(params: PublishDecorationsParams) { |
12 | const targetEditor = vscode.window.visibleTextEditors.find( | 12 | const targetEditor = vscode.window.visibleTextEditors.find( |
13 | (editor) => editor.document.uri.toString() === params.uri, | 13 | editor => editor.document.uri.toString() === params.uri |
14 | ); | ||
15 | if (!Server.config.highlightingOn || !targetEditor) { return; } | ||
16 | Server.highlighter.setHighlights( | ||
17 | targetEditor, | ||
18 | params.decorations, | ||
19 | ); | 14 | ); |
15 | if (!Server.config.highlightingOn || !targetEditor) { | ||
16 | return; | ||
17 | } | ||
18 | Server.highlighter.setHighlights(targetEditor, params.decorations); | ||
20 | } | 19 | } |